Layout: Two-stateroom design, with salon deck incorporating galley and lower helm. Two sliding deck access doors, and L-shaped convertible settee. Fore and aft staterooms each have a private head, and the aft head has a tub/shower combination.
Electronics
- Garmin GPSmap 740
- Standard Horizon depth sounder
- Raymarine Smartpilot w/remote

1981 Albin Trawler: Pros and Cons
Pros
Robust Build Quality: The Albin Trawler is known for its solid construction, often featuring a fiberglass hull that provides durability and resilience against the elements.
Efficient Fuel Economy: With its displacement hull design, the Albin Trawler offers impressive fuel efficiency, making it an economical choice for long-distance cruising.
Spacious Layout: The interior of the Albin Trawler is designed for comfort, providing ample living space and a functional layout suitable for extended stays on the water.
Stability: The trawler's design promotes stability in various sea conditions, allowing for a smooth ride whether you're cruising in calm waters or facing choppier seas.
Classic Aesthetic: The traditional trawler design has a timeless appeal that attracts those who appreciate classic nautical architecture.
Good Headroom: Many Albin Trawler models feature generous headroom, which enhances livability and comfort below deck.
Versatile Use: This boat is suitable for both fishing and recreational cruising, making it a versatile option for various activities on the water.
Cons
Age-Related Wear: Being a vintage model from 1981, potential buyers should be mindful of the condition, as older boats may require more maintenance and updates.
Limited Speed: The Albin Trawler is designed for cruising rather than speed, meaning it may take longer to reach destinations compared to more modern, faster models.
Older Technology: Features and equipment may be outdated compared to newer models, which could necessitate upgrades for optimal performance and comfort.
Less Storage: While spacious, the interior layout may not include as much storage space as more contemporary designs, potentially requiring more creative solutions for stowing gear.
Maintenance Needs: Like any older boat, regular maintenance is crucial. Potential issues can arise from aging systems, requiring attention to the engines, plumbing, and electrical systems.
